Primeval follows Professor Nick Cutter and his team as they investigate anomalies in time found in the Forest of Dean. An unfortunate side-effect of the anomalies is that dinosaurs are moving through them and into the present time, making the team's investigations that much more stressful. Cutter's wife also disappears while investigating the anomalies and he makes it his mission to find and save her.
In the London Underground, a cleaner is fatally bitten by a gigantic spider, and Nick Cutter's team investigate. In their search, they come across a maze of unused tunnels, leading to an even scarier event.
Swimming pools, inner-city reservoirs, and flooded cellars in suburban homes are being overtaken with prehistoric reptiles, which have all come through the space-time anomalies. The gang go to investigate, but Nick is more concerned with finding his wife.
Nick discovers that a group of dodos are carrying a deadly ancient parasite that could have devastating consequences for the human population. Meanwhile, Helen is back in the 21st century, and being interviewed by the Home Office, although she isn't being as cooperative as they hoped.
A prehistoric winged reptile arrives through an aerial time rift on a golf course. Nick goes to investigate, but he ends up trapped in a house with Claudia. Elsewhere, Connor loses Rex, much to Abby's anger.
